Ok well all I can do is post what has worked for me..and from talking to a huge number of women online what DOES NOT work for women...

Now there are a massive number of web dating sites..some totally aimed at dating (faceparty, plentyoffish etc..) then the more community based sites (myspace, facebook etc..) doesnt really matter this works whatever and wherever the same way..

Approaching a woman online is not too dissimilar to RL - although of course you can happily hide behind your sceen to diminish your fear of failure.
Did you know that an averagely good looking woman on an averagely popular site will get around 100 NEW messages every day..not even counting the existing friends she has...she will bin a good 70-80 of those purely based on a dodgy username...

Oh and before you read the below..my username here I would NEVER use on a dating site....its an old nerdy one - but hey I'm amongst friends...

User name...Try to avoid overtly sexual usernames...hungbob...bigjim...Matt694U...NOOOOOOOOOO big big no no...99.9% of women will not even read a message from someone with a name like that (BIN)...also anything materialistic...loadedboy..(BIN).anything nerdy....PS3Guy ((BIN)...anything car related...porschedude..(BIN)..all wrong wrong wong !!!

As in all other situations be ambiguous and disarming...aim to have a username that begs further discussion...be silly with it if you like..stick some stuff in a random name generator on the web ...ElephantPainter....Stickdrawing....or failing that be honest and use where you live..LondonBob...USAJoe..MiamiGuy...these are all harmless and while may not instantly draw a woman into you will certainly not mean you get junked with all the others as soon as she logs on..so at least you are in with a (on average) now 20:1 shot of having your message read...more to follow...
